Tennessee Highlights ICF Construction Through One-Day Safe Room/Storm Shelter Event

Last week, the Tennessee Concrete Association (TCA) and Nudura Inc. in partnership with NRMCA’s Build With Strength campaign, hosted an event at TCA’s new headquarters in Antioch. Construction is due to break ground in early 2021. The event provided construction professionals, decision makers and other interested parties an opportunity to observe the installation of Insulated Concrete Forms for a functioning safe room/storm shelter to be built within a 24-hour period. ICF Installer Edd Decker of Holdfast Technologies and Technical Director Randy White of Nudura erected the ICF walls, placed the vertical steel reinforcing and installed the ICF roof deck provided by LiteForm. Concrete Pump Partners, Irving Materials (IMI) and Euclid Chemical assisted in the placement of the fiber-reinforced concrete mix, allowing the installation (shown here) to be completed well within the 24-hour period. Nudura, Inc., a national sponsor of these events, is partnering with local distributors and regional associations to highlight the value, flexibility and ease that building with ICFs offers.
